Why is the Surface Material Crucial for Visibility and Usability?

The surface material of a basketball dry erase board is crucial for visibility and usability because it directly affects how well markers adhere to the board and how easily the markings can be erased, impacting the user’s ability to create and modify plays quickly.

According to a study by the American Society for Quality, the effectiveness of dry erase boards is highly contingent on the type of surface used, with materials like melamine, porcelain, and glass each offering different levels of durability and ease of cleaning (ASQ, 2021). For example, porcelain surfaces provide a smoother finish that enhances visibility while being more resistant to ghosting, a common issue where previous markings leave a faint trace after erasure.

The underlying mechanism involves the interaction between the marker ink and the surface material. High-quality surfaces like porcelain allow for a uniform application of the marker, which produces clearer lines and better contrast against the board. In contrast, lower-quality materials can lead to uneven ink distribution, making it harder to see plays clearly. Additionally, the chemical composition of the surface influences how easily the ink can be wiped away; non-porous surfaces tend to repel ink better, reducing the chances of staining and ensuring that the board remains usable over time.

In What Ways Does Frame Durability Affect Long-term Use?

Frame durability significantly influences the long-term usability and effectiveness of a basketball dry erase board.

  • Material Quality: The type of material used for the frame impacts its strength and longevity.
  • Construction Techniques: How the frame is assembled can determine its stability and resistance to wear.
  • Environmental Resistance: Frames that withstand various environmental factors can last longer in different settings.
  • Portability Features: Durable frames that are easy to transport maintain their integrity over time, enhancing usability.

Material Quality: Frames made from high-quality materials such as steel or reinforced plastic tend to resist bending, breaking, or warping over time, ensuring that the board remains functional during extensive use. Cheaper materials may degrade quickly, leading to a need for replacement sooner than expected.

Construction Techniques: The methods used to construct the frame can greatly affect its durability. Frames that are welded or joined using robust techniques are typically more resilient compared to those that are simply glued or poorly assembled, as they are less likely to come apart with regular handling.

Environmental Resistance: Frames designed to resist moisture, temperature changes, and UV light are particularly beneficial for long-term use, especially in gyms or outdoor settings. Such resistance prevents rust, fading, or warping, allowing the board to maintain its appearance and functionality over years of use.

Portability Features: Frames that incorporate lightweight yet sturdy materials allow for easy transport without compromising durability. Features like collapsible designs or integrated handles can also enhance usability, ensuring that the board remains effective and intact, despite frequent moves between locations.
